Description
The SICK WTF12-3P2433 is a sophisticated foreground suppression photoelectric sensor designed for precise object detection in demanding industrial settings. This block sensor features an adjustable detection range from 30 mm to 175 mm, allowing it to reliably detect objects while ignoring closer foreground elements. This capability is crucial for applications where selectivity is paramount.
This industrial-grade SICK photoelectric sensor provides consistent and accurate performance, ensuring that only the intended objects are detected. The WTF12-3P2433 photoelectric sensor’s foreground suppression technology effectively filters out interference from objects within the immediate vicinity, leading to reduced false positives and improved process reliability.
Key applications for the SICK WTF12-3P2433 include detecting objects on cluttered conveyor belts, verifying the presence of specific items in assembly processes, and controlling robotic pick-and-place operations. The 30-175 mm adjustable range offers flexibility in adapting to different object sizes and operational requirements.
